On Ask Win today (Tuesday, April 2, 2019), Best-Selling Author, Win C welcomes Jessica Weiss and Stefanie Kleinburd. The Flow Down is a podcast all about periods, created, produced and hosted by two passionate women. Jessica Weiss is a journalist based in Miami. She’s worked in radio, newspapers and digital news, and has been published in outlets from the New York Times to Ms. Magazine. She is passionate about telling stories that uplift women and other marginalized people. Stefanie is a women’s health coach with an MBA from Columbia. After she lost her period in her early 20s, she went on a mission to learn everything she could about her female body. Since then, she’s helped hundreds of women make changes to their diet and lifestyle. She is a passionate coach and mentor. To learn more about Jessica and Stefanie visit https://flowdownpod.com/.
